Phytochemical Analysis and Anti-Oxidant Activity of Gold Nanoparticles Synthesizing Plant - Silybum marianum
D. Kosalai and M. Chandran*
Department of Zoology, Thiruvalluvar University, Vellore, India
*Corresponding author
Abstract:

The use of nanoparticle in the field of medicine is increasing in the present world of technology. That too, green synthesis of nanoparticle has attracted scientist as a safe, easy and cheap mode of nanoparticle production in the developing and also in developed countries. In the present study, the gold nanoparticles were synthesized using the medicinal plant Silybum marianum. It is used from the ancient period for treating several liver disorders. The plant has been tested for its phytochemical constituents using standard procedures and was found to have flavonoids, alkaloids and anthocyanins. The synthesized gold nanoparticles was tested for its anti-oxidant activity using several assays such as DPPH free radical scavenging assay, Superoxide free radical scavenging activity, Anti-lipid peroxidation assay and Hydrogen Peroxidase scavenging activity. The antioxidant activity result showed that the extract of Silybum marianum has notable effect on suppressing oxidation and thus oxidants.
